• Changes to 2016 Form 990 For tax years beginning after December 31, 2015

• First extension for Form 990 & 990-EZ will cover a six-month period• Second extension is no longer available• Previously, two three-month extensions were available• The final filing due date with extensions remains unchanged

• Changes to 2016 Form 990 The publicly supported charity definition has been updated to include

agricultural research organization under §170(b)(1)(A)(ix) • Only pertains to §501(c)(3) organizations that are exempt as a public charity &

operate as agricultural research organizations. In other words, it doesn’t affect most organizations

2016 FORM 990 CHANGES

• Changes to 2016 Form 990 Goods or services with insubstantial value have been indexed for

inflation. The value of items valued at $10.60 or less that bear the organization’s name or logo & are given to donors in exchange for a donation of $53.00 or more need not be disclosed to the donor

• Proposed regulations issued on August 15, 2016 Eliminate exceptions for reporting for nonresident aliens, individuals

whose tuition is fully paid by scholarship & individuals whose tuition is paid by a formal billing arrangement

• Announcement 2016-42 Provides schools will not be assessed penalties if they report tuition

billed (box 2) instead of amount received (box 1) for calendar year 2017, which will be reported in 2018

FORM 1098-T UPDATES

• Terrell v. Commissioner, T.C. Memo 2016-85 IRS disallowed the taxpayers education credit School had reported the amount billed rather than the amount paid on

the Form 1098-T Tax court sided with the taxpayer & allowed the credit The pertinent number is qualified tuition paid

UBI UPDATES

• UBI is Income from a trade or business; Income from an activity that is regularly carried on; & Income from an activity that is not substantially related to the

performance of its exempt purpose or function

• Income & expenses are reported annually on Form 990-T

UBI UPDATES

• Private Letter Ruling 201644019• IRS issued several rulings related to proposed activities of a section

501(c)(3) educational organization, specifically, that One-time sale of assets to partnership will not be treated as “regularly carried

on” for UBI purposes; Payments by partnership to organization will be treated as exempt royalties

under section 512(b)(2); Lease payments made by partnership to organization will be excludable rent

payments under section 512(b)(3); & Activities of organization’s wholly-owned, for-profit corporate subsidiary will

not be attributed to organization

• Technical Advice Memorandum 201633032• IRS holds catalog & online retail sales are taxable IRS concludes income from various merchandise sales made through a

§501(c)(3) organization’s printed catalog, online store & various retail outlets were taxable as UBI because sales did not contribute significantly to organization’s exempt purpose. Interestingly, the IRS seems to have abandoned its normal product-by-product UBI analysis in this ruling & instead made a blanket conclusion all sales are taxable

UBI UPDATES

• Common question – can school claim a loss from the conduct of an unprofitable unrelated trade or business activity?

• IRS has disallowed college & university unrelated business income tax loss deductions claimed on Form 990-T because years of continuous losses from the activity demonstrate the lack of a profit motive

• In Roberts v. Commissioner, the Seventh Circuit reversed the Tax Court, which had held that an individual did not operate his horse racing business with the intent to earn a profit

• The case contains a good analysis of the different profit motive factors in §1.183 as well as discussion of the extent to which a profit motive can be found in business start-up activities

• In Main v. Commissioner, the Tax Court determined that an attorney’s automobile restoration activity was engaged in with the intent to earn a profit, notwithstanding losses from the activity

UBI UPDATES• Advertising or qualified sponsorship payments? IRS Tax-Exempt & Government Entities Divisions issued detailed analysis of

difference between taxable advertising income & qualified sponsorship payments that are not subject to UBIT

Issue indicators in the contract for sponsorship payments• Sponsor received any substantial return benefit• Payment entitles the payor use or acknowledgment of the name or logo of the payor’s

trade or business in periodicals• Payment is made in connection with any qualified convention or trade show activity• Exclusive provider arrangement exists• Advertising

COLLEGE & UNIVERSITY ENDOWMENTS

• In December 2015, Congressional Research Service published a report describing possible changes to the federal income tax treatment of college & university endowments. There are ongoing congressional hearings on the subject Four areas of possible tax reform

• Imposing a minimum payout rate on endowments• Imposing a tax on endowments or endowment earnings• Limiting the charitable contribution deduction for certain gifts made to endowments• Changing the tax treatment of certain offshore investment strategies that use

“blocker corporations” in connection with unrelated business income tax planning

INVESTMENTS BY CRT IN ORGANIZATION ENDOWMENTS

• Many organizations are both trustees & charitable beneficiaries of charitable remainder trusts (CRTs)

• Many donors & organizations invest CRT assets in the organization’s endowment

• Many endowments though, earn UBI, & if CRT earns any UBI, it must pay penalty excise tax equal to 100 percent of the amount of UBI

• PLR 201636043 – IRS concluded that redemption of the units would be treated as gain or loss from investment activity & not characterized as UBI

Exposure Draft: LeasesIssued in January 2016

Related Resources: GASB’sProposed Lease AccountingChanges

Based on the foundational principle that all leases are financings of the right to use an underlying asset, the proposal recommends a single approach to accounting for leases. Lessees would recognize an intangible asset & lease liability, & lessors would recognize a lease receivable & deferred inflow ofresources

Final Statement: May 2017Tentatively effective for reporting periods beginning after December 15, 2018. Earlier application is permitted

• If a student receives disbursement of a Perkins loan after June 30, 2017, & before October 1, 2017, for the 2017–2018 award year, the student may receive any subsequent disbursements of that Perkins loan. However, disbursements are not permitted after June 30, 2018

• Certain new disclosure requirements to borrowers Regarding end of future availability of Perkins loans Regarding Direct loan (DL) repayment & forgiveness benefits not

available to Perkins loans

• Liquidation of Perkins A school’s Perkins loan portfolio & its Perkins loan revolving fund

must both be liquidated when it ends its participation in the Perkins loan program

• A school must liquidate its Perkins loan portfolio & program fund, when it Voluntarily withdraws from the program; Has had its eligibility to participate in the Perkins loan program

terminated by ED; Has not been approved by ED for continued participation during

the school's recertification process; or Is closing

PERKINS LOAN PROGRAM – LIQUIDATION

• Perkins liquidation is Accounting for all the loans that remain in the portfolio, & Accounting for the remaining Perkins revolving fund

• What’s involved? Turn over loans to ED – assignment Account for all loans/update NSLDS accordingly Ascertain any liabilities as a result, e.g., purchased loans Split the remaining fund – distributional shares of remaining cash asset

• NSLDS Roster file (formerly called Student Status Confirmation Report [SSCR]) not submitted in a timely manner to NSLDS

• Failure to provide notification of last date of attendance/changes in student enrollment status

• Failure to report accurate enrollment types & effective dates

• Clearinghouse reporting schedule

• File submission or system issues

CAUSES OF TOP FINDINGS – NSLDS REPORTING

• Inadequate system in place to identify/track official & unofficial withdrawals

• No system in place to track number of days remaining to return funds

• Institutional charges incorrect• Incorrect number of days used in term/payment period• Incorrect number of days used for breaks• Incorrect withdrawal date
